Today, Sunday June 13, Their Majesties King Willem-Alexander and Queen Maxima attended the European Championship match between Netherlands and Ukraine at the Johan Cruijff Arena in Amsterdam. The Royal Couple had the typical supporter scarfs of the Dutch National Football Team. The match ended with a victory 3-2 for the Netherlands over Ukraine. On October 5, the Duke and Duchess of Cambridge and their two oldest children, Prince George and Princess Charlotte, were spotted in the audience at the football match between Aston Villa and Norwich. The Duke of Cambridge has been a long-time supporter of Aston Villa and fan of football, and attended his first Aston Villa game in 2000. Today, Sunday July 15, Their Majesties King Philippe and Queen Mathilde hosted a reception for the Red Devils at the Royal castle in Laken to celebrate their third place at the 2018 FIFA World Cup in Russia. The players and the entire staff of the National Team were congratulated by the King, the Queen and their youngest daughter Princess Eléonore. Today, Saturday June 23, His Majesty King Philippe, along with his two sons Prince Gabriel and Prince Emmanuel, attended the 2018 FIFA World Cup match between Belgium and Tunisia at the Spartak Stadium in Moscow. The King and the Princes, dressed with the Belgium supporter scarfs, were seated next to Gianni Infantino, the FIFA President. The Crown Prince of Morocco was charged with officially opening the 2018 African Nations Championship on Saturday evening. Crown Prince Moulay Hassan, 14, first reviewed a military guard of honour ahead of the opening ceremony, and met with several footballing officials, including the President of the Confederation of African Football and the FIFA Secretary General. On Saturday evening, members of the Danish Royal Family joined thousands of football fans at Copenhagen’s Parken Stadion for the first leg of the FIFA 2018 World Cup play-off matches between Denmark and the Republic of Ireland. Crown Prince Frederik, Crown Princess Mary, Prince Christian, Prince Joachim and Prince Felix sat in the stands for the match after arriving separately. Denmark’s Crown Prince Frederik began a four-day working visit to the People’s Republic of China on Saturday, where he was treated to a sight he is incredibly familiar with: the Amalienborg palace complex, albeit made out of LEGO. The LEGO model is part of the A Royal Modern Household exhibition that is being held at the Danish Culture Centre in Beijing. Denmark’s Crown Prince Frederik made the trip down to The Netherlands on Sunday, to attend the final of the 2017 UEFA Women’s Championship that was played between The Netherlands and Denmark. Unfortunately for the Prince, the host nation defeated the Danish side 4-2 in the match at De Grolsch Veste in Enschede. Prince Frederik spent time with the Danish team afterwards, congratulating them on their success.

Prince William hosted the English Women’s Football Team, the Lionesses, at Kensington Palace on Thursday ahead of their participation in the UEFA Women’s Championship that begins this weekend in The Netherlands. In the Palace gardens after the official proceedings, William and the Lionesses took part in some goal shooting with young girls from the Wildcats Girls’ Football programme, designed to inspire girls to take up the sport. There were no smiles on the faces of the Monaco Princely Family on Wednesday May 3 as they watched AS Monaco Football Club go down 0-2 to Juventus during the first leg of the UEFA Champions League semi-final. Prince Albert and Princess Charlène were joined by Andrea Casiraghi and Louis Ducruet, accompanied by his girlfriend Marie Chevalier, in the stands of the Stade Louis II for the match. Prince Albert II of Monaco has called the attack on the Borussia Dortmund team bus “simply despicable and horrible” when speaking to RTL this evening hours after the incident. On Wednesday March 22, Infanta Elena paid a visit to the Real Sporting de Gijon Football Club where she helped launch a new healthy lifestyle program aimed at schoolchildren. ‘Living in Health’ has been established by the Mapfre Foundation and the Mareo Real Sporting de Gijón Education Foundation to teach children the importance of leading a healthy life and the “benefits of exercise and a healthy diet”. Queen Rania of Jordan stopped by the Amman Stadium today to visit the training session of the country’s Under 17s Women’s National Football Team, who are currently preparing for the FIFA U17 Women’s World Cup that is going to be hosted in Jordan in September and October. King Philippe and Queen Mathilde of the Belgians were in the crowd on Sunday at the Stadium de Toulouse in Toulouse to watch the Belgian team take on Hungary in the round of 16 in the UEFA European Championship. The pair, wearing the Belgian colours, were rewarded for their enthusiastic cheers, as the Red Devils annihilated Hungary 4-0. It wasn’t the 34th birthday present that Prince William may have hoped for, as England drew with Slovakia in their group match at the EURO Championships in Saint Etienne, France today. William attended the match in his role as President of the Football Association. King Felipe VI and Queen Letizia of Spain attended the final of the Copa del Rey (King’s Cup) or as it is officially called: Campeonato de España – Copa de Su Majestad el Rey. The football cup was founded in 1903 and is the oldest of Spain. The Spanish monarchs went to the Vincente Calderon Stadium in Madrid to see the match between FC Barcelona and FC Sevilla.
